AT&T HTC Vivid and Samsung Galaxy S II Skyrocket on Sale with Discounts
AT&T subscribers, did you know this? Two new smartphones are on sale at the moment, as we speak, on your carrier.
The Samsung Galaxy S II Skyrocket and HTC Vivid can now be picked up from AT&T stores. It was just days ago that we informed you about the two 4G handsets gearing up for arrival on AT&T.
The company has now opened sales for the two smartphones in their outlets with a discount on the online purchasing.
The HTC Vivid, code named Holiday, is an Android 2.3.4 device supported by a 1.2GHz dual-core processor, 1GB of RAM and 16GB built-in memory.

It comes equipped with a 4.5-inch qHD LCD screen with 540 x 960 resolution and dual cameras: an 8-megapixel rear shooter with 1080p video recording and dual LED flash and a 1.3-megapixel front snapper for video chats. A 1650 mAh battery backs the 177g device that comes in 5.07 x 2.64 x 0.44 inch dimensions.
It supports the other usuals, namely, Bluetooth 3.0, Wi-Fi, 4G LTE, microSD card slot, USB 2.0 and lot more. Meanwhile, the Samsung Galaxy S II Skyrocket stands on shelves with a 4.5-inch Super AMOLED display carrying 480 x 800 resolutions.
Under the hood, it hides a 1.5GHz dual-core processor coupled with 1GB RAM and 16GB internal storage. The device runs on Android 2.3.5 Gingerbread, and also supports Bluetooth 3.0, Wi-Fi, USB 2.0, HDMI, NFC, 4G LTE and a microSD card slot.
An 1850 mAh battery drives the 5.15 x 2.75x 0.37 sized device which weighs 4.65 ounce. It is integrated with two cameras: an 8-megapixel rear snapper with 1080p video capturing and single LED flash and a 2-megapixel front shooter for video calls.
AT&T, through online, now sells the black version of Galaxy S II Skyrocket at a price of $150 with a new two year contract. Meanwhile, Vivid is available at $99.99 with the same period of contract and comes in black and white shades.
